Why is the trust score of sanaacu.com very low?

The website content provided is typical of a scam or phishing website. Here are some red flags:

1. Lack of Detailed Information: Legitimate financial institutions typically provide extensive information about their history, services, and locations. The website's content is vague and lacks specific details.

2. Unverifiable Claims: The website makes bold claims, such as being the first bank to launch the concept of freedom of choice, without providing evidence or references to support these claims.

3. Unrealistic Benefits: The website promises high benefits, such as 2 years of interest and environmental impact through a metal card, which are uncommon in the banking industry.

4. Limited Contact Information: The only contact information provided is an email address. Legitimate financial institutions usually have multiple ways to contact them, including phone numbers and physical addresses.

5. Subscription Request: The website prompts visitors to subscribe to a newsletter without providing clear information about the newsletter's content or how the email addresses will be used.

6. Account Creation Form: The form for creating an account is simple and lacks the security measures typically found in legitimate financial institutions' account creation processes.

7. Unusual Card Launch: The claim of launching a metal card that plants trees as you spend is unusual and lacks detailed information or references to the partner organization.

8. Limited Online Presence: A legitimate financial institution, especially one claiming to have a global presence, would have a more extensive online presence, including customer reviews and news coverage.

9. Energy and Power Claims: The percentages of energy, power, and resource usage are vague and not typically used as marketing points for a financial institution.

10. Milestones: The specific numbers for clients, creditors, and awards are presented without context or verifiable sources.

It's important to exercise caution when encountering websites with these characteristics. Always verify the legitimacy of a financial institution through independent sources, and be wary of providing personal information or financial details to unfamiliar websites."
